Job Title: Marketing Communications Coordinator
Employer: The Daily
Deadline:


Marketing Communications Coordinators work with the Marketing Director and President to implement all marketing tasks of the Minnesota Daily. These positions are focused on one of three areas: social media, online marketing, or promotions and events.

Responsibilities
* Organize and plan promotional, community outreach, and sponsorship events/activities.
* Responsible for assisting at all events and activities produced by the Marketing Department.
* Create communications regarding promotions for readers.
* Explore and utilize creative new ways to market the Minnesota Daily through social media and new marketing outlets.
* Oversee the Marketing Department's Twitter and Facebook accounts.
* Work on social media and web analytics tracking through use of tracking software.
* Work on projects for the Marketing Department's four primary target audiences; Professional/Business, Perspective Advertisers, Students/Readers, and High School Students.
* Work on any additional tasks assigned by the Marketing Director.

Qualifications
* Knowledge of marketing, advertising, or public relations.
* Working knowledge of Microsoft Office, Adobe Indesign, and Photoshop applications is preferred.
* Working knowledge of Wildfire, Hootsuite, and Google Analytics applications is preferred.
* Excellent verbal, visual, and written communication skills.
* Strong problem solving, organization, and interpersonal skills.
* Ability to multitask and take directions.
* Ability to work some weekends and nights at promotional events and/or activities.
* Must be a University of Minnesota Student, preferably studying communications or marketing.

Essential Functions
* Ability to speak and hear English clearly.
* Ability to type and operate a computer.
* Ability to lift 25 pounds when working with promotional products.
* Ability to be exposed to safe outdoor weather conditions while attending department related events and/or activities.
* Ability to crouch, stoop, reach, or stretch when working at promotional events and/or activities.
